WebMar 15, 2024 · Lithification (from the Ancient Greek word lithos meaning ‘rock’ and the Latin-derived suffix -ific) is the process in which sediments compact under pressure, expel connate fluids, and gradually become solid rock. Essentially, lithification is a process of porosity destruction through compaction and cementation.

WebCompaction and cementation lead to lithification of sedimentary rocks. Compaction is the squeezing of sediments by the weight of the rocks and sediments above them. …

WebSep 28, 2012 · Compaction forces the shell fragments closer together, reducing the space between the fragments and driving off some of the contained water.
